There are two primary options for drivers that want to remove a violation from their driving record: wait the set time period or fight the ticket in court. Waiting the set time period. In most cases, driving convictions stay on your abstract for at least three full years. But, your car insurance provider ... WebIn Ontario, a traffic violation will stay on your motor vehicle record for two years following the date of the conviction. But, depending on the ticket, you may experience an increase in your insurance premium for three years. You can check your Ontario driving record if you aren’t sure what’s on it, too. WebJun 2, 2024 · The majority of traffic violations remain on a driver’s record for a period of three years.Accidents for which you were at fault might remain on your record for up to ten years.The majority of the time, the only option to clear your driving record is to wait some amount of time. WebDepending on the severity of your record, it can take anywhere from 3 to 6 years to get out of the high-risk category. In most provinces, driving infractions and traffic tickets typically stay on your record for 3 years while demerit points can remain on your record for up to 6 years..
